基于动力学和扩散分段控制的Mg/H2O反应模型及数值分析

摘    要:为了数值研究宽广温度范围内Mg/H2O的反应特性,分别建立了考虑部分MgO在液滴表面凝聚的Mg/H2O扩散燃烧模型和基于Arrhenius公式的Mg/H2O反应动力学模型.数值研究了Mg/H2O反应速率在扩散控制和化学动力学控制下随反应条件变化的规律.研究结果表明,Mg液滴扩散燃烧时间计算结果与文献值相符;提高温度和水...

关 键 词:水冲压发动机  镁-水反应  扩散控制  化学动力学控制

Numerical Analysis of Reaction Characteristics of Mg with Vapor Based on Diffusional and Chemical Dynamic Control

Abstract:In order to numerically study the reaction characteristics of magnesium and vapor in broad temperature range,the reaction model based on diffusional and chemical dynamic control respectively was established.The diffusional control model considered the partial condensation of gaseous MgO on the surface of magnesium droplet.The chemical dynamic model of Mg/H2O reaction was based on the Arrhenius equation.The reaction rate of Mg/H2O at different conditions was studied numerically.The results show that the calc...
Keywords:water ramjet  Mg/H2O reaction  diffusional control  chemical dynamic control
